Consolidate replication connection code

In a few places, replication connections are generated from the
parameters used by existing connections. This has resulted in a
number of similar blocks of code which do more-or-less the same
thing almost but not quite identically. In two cases, the code
omitted to set "dbname=replication", which can cause problems
in some contexts.

These code blocks have now been consolidated into standardized
functions.

This also resolves the issue addressed by GitHub #619.
